Property Listings — Providence, KY

As of Oct '25, Realtor.com reports that the median days on market for a home in Providence, KY is 39. This is a decrease of -17.0% from last year, suggesting that homes are sitting on the market shorter than last year. The percentage of listed homes with a reduced price is 0.0%, representing a small inventory and little supply pressure on home prices.

Demographics — Providence, KY

As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Providence, KY has a population of 3,590, which has decreased by -9.1% over the past 5 years. Providence, KY is a moderately popular place for families, as children make up 15.1% of the population. The area has a poorly educated workforce, with 14.3% of adult residents holding a bachelor’s degree or higher. There are few residents working remotely, with 2.8% reporting working from home.

As of the latest ACS Survey released in 2023, Providence, KY is a predominantly white area, with 85.1% of the population identifying as white. The white population has grown by 1.4% in the last 5 years. The second most common race or ethnicity in Providence, KY is black, making up 12.5% of the population. Foreign-born residents account for 0.0% of the population in Providence, KY, and this percentage has decreased by 100.0% as of the ACS Survey 5 years prior, suggesting fewer immigrants are calling the area home.

Mortgage and Risk — Providence, KY

According to HUD data as of 2023, there were 46 mortgage originations in Providence, KY, of which 74.0% of loans were conventional mortgages. The average loan-to-value was 59.0%, with 22.0% above 90% LTV (very high). This implies large mortgage risk in Providence, KY. Investor activity is low, as 4.0% of loans were by investors. 4.0% of loans were cash-out refinances, suggesting few homeowners are tapping equity.
